The Mossberg 590 Shockwave is a compact, pump-action firearm classified by the ATF as a pistol grip firearm — not a shotgun — making it legal to own in most states without the restrictions that apply to short-barreled shotguns. Built on Mossberg’s proven 590 platform, it delivers reliable 12-gauge performance in a highly maneuverable 33-inch overall package suited for home defense, vehicle storage, or range use. The blued steel barrel and synthetic construction keep it rugged and low-maintenance.
Key Specifications
- Chambered in 12 Gauge with a 3-inch chamber for versatile shell compatibility.
- The barrel measures 14 inches with a blued finish for corrosion resistance.
- Overall length is a compact 33 inches, optimized for tight-quarters handling.
- Capacity is 5+1 rounds via a tubular magazine.
- Action is pump action, proven for reliability across a wide range of ammunition types.
- ATF classification is Pistol Grip Firearm, distinct from a short-barreled shotgun under federal law.
- Safety is ambidextrous, accommodating both left- and right-handed users.
- Sighting system features a front bead fixed sight for fast target acquisition.
- Ships with a Cylinder (C) choke installed for an open, wide-pattern spread.
- Shipping weight is approximately 6.95 pounds.
